Output 121d5625b2e23471127e2e1b5498395a5e03d7f1a55d727e0c05ad1294889c69:0

value
626882585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9eebb480c0da39a4a7ce562ca2108a6deb964279 OP_EQUAL
address
3GBK3vska3yQ5f2MQnXZpsmX3GZ3W5cdSh
transaction
121d5625b2e23471127e2e1b5498395a5e03d7f1a55d727e0c05ad1294889c69
spent
true